The foundation of any thriving lawn is its soil. Soil is a vital, living ecosystem that plays a crucial role in determining the growth and health of your grass. It acts as a reservoir of nutrients, supports beneficial microorganisms, and regulates the amount of water your lawn receives and retains. The first step to understanding soil is knowing its composition. Typically, soil is made up of mineral particles, organic matter, air, and water. The perfect balance of these components can significantly impact the well-being of your lawn.
Joandi’s approach to optimizing soil health begins with soil testing. By analyzing the soil's nutrient content and pH level, we can tailor our treatments to address specific deficiencies. This step is essential because different types of soil require varying levels of maintenance. For instance, clay-heavy soils may need additional aeration to prevent compaction, while sandy soils might require more frequent fertilization to retain nutrients.
Aeration is another vital technique we employ at Joandi's Lawn & Landscaping Service. It involves perforating the soil to allow air, water, and nutrients to penetrate the grassroots. This process helps reduce soil compaction, encourages deeper root growth, and ultimately ensures a robust lawn. Our experts recommend aerating your lawn at least once a year, typically during the early spring or fall, for optimal results.
In addition to aeration, proper mowing techniques can significantly contribute to soil health. Keeping grass at an appropriate height, usually around three inches, ensures that it can photosynthesize effectively, boosting growth and maintaining a healthy lawn. Our seasoned professionals are trained to trim your lawn in a manner that minimizes stress on the grass and promotes overall health.
Fertilization is another cornerstone of our soil health strategy. Applying the right type and amount of fertilizer replenishes essential nutrients that are often depleted over time. Joandi’s specialists carefully select organic fertilizers that not only promote healthy grass growth but also support beneficial soil microorganisms. These tiny organisms are vital for breaking down organic matter and facilitating nutrient exchange between the soil and plant roots.
Watering practices also play a crucial role in soil and lawn health. We advocate for deep, infrequent watering, which encourages roots to grow deeper into the soil, making your lawn more drought-resistant. Knowing when and how much to water can prevent waterlogging and reduce the risk of lawn diseases caused by excessive moisture.
